Efficiency In Government

Mark is an expert in helping large organizations do more with less money. He has helped ‘Fortune 2000’ companies become more focused and efficient – savings hundreds of millions of dollars to use for new growth and hiring new employees. That’s pretty good experience to put to work for Salt Lake County.

As our council member, Mark’s will make our $741 million budget his primary effort. By working together with county employees and experts from around the country, Mark will be able to help us save $$ millions.

Over the past few years, the Mayor and Council have been doing a nice job of holding taxes down. Keeping our spending under control will now be even harder – and more important.

On one hand: It is just too easy to think that there will always be more money. But the reality is that our taxes are already high. To attract needed business and higher-paying jobs, we will need to hold the line on new taxes.

On the other hand: It is too easy to think that simply tightening the belt will get the job done. We need our county services. Safety, sanitation, real estate records and ambulances are too important to think we can just cut back.

But we CAN improve. All good private companies do, every year. Our county government can too. We just need to apply basic, good business practices:

  • Really listening to “customers” (in our case, citizens)
  • Continually prioritizing Nice-to-Have’s v. Need-to Have’s
  • Simplifying the way we do things
  • Establishing performance measures and clear accountabilities
  • Outsourcing to services that private companies can do better
  • Asking employees – they usually already know the best ways to improve

Helping organizations do more with less is already Mark’s career. Now let’s have him help our county too.
